Chinese swimming receives US$11m cash injection from Midea
16 March 2009 | Sponsorship, SwimmingThe Midea Group, the Chinese consumer electronics company, has ramped up its association with the Chinese Swimming Management Centre in a US$11 million direct injection into the sport. It follows up its sponsorship of the Chinese team during the Beijing Olympic Games with a substantial investment in the national swimming, diving and synchronised swimming teams.

British Gas makes splash with British Swimming
15 March 2009 | Sponsorship, SwimmingBritish Swimming, the governing body of swimming in the UK, has announced a US$21 million sponsorship deal with energy company British Gas. The partnership, which will run to 2015, including the London 2012 Olympic Games, will support every level of swimming, from encouraging grassroots participation to funding elite athletes.

Speedo makes a splash with British Swimming
11 March 2009 | Sponsorship, SwimmingSwimwear company Speedo has signed a seven-year extension to its sponsorship deal with British Swimming. By the time the deal expires in 2016, it will have run for 11 years, British Swimming's longest association with a sponsor, and will take in the London Olympic Games in 2012 and the 2016 Olympic Games.
